Commercial Passenger Vehicle Seat Design and Testing Using Advance Simulation Procedure

Abstract

 Advanced manufacturing engineering is an approach to build an object with the inclusion of all technical aspects including durability as well as safety. In automobile manufacturing approach,It can be a great opportunity to save life of occupant if safety parameters were designed successfully. Commercial passenger vehicles can carry several people at a time, and if accident happens, several people can die altogether. These types of vehicle can have collision from different side i.e. front, side, rear etc. Among this directional collision frontal impact is the most severe one. In front impact passenger can get injuries by hitting the seat structure mounted just next front to them. In order to design these seats properly to avoid these injuries, government also enforced some regulations related to seat design. In order to pass the compulsory regulations, properly designed seat has to be sent to the government agency to have to test certificate. Advanced simulation tools can also assist to improve the design with weight optimization. In this study, Finite Element Analysis was used to analyze the load bearing capacity of the vehicle seat. The enforced test was also simulated and final designed was obtained with significant weight reduction and enhanced safety measures of the seat.
